The Protection of Women from Sexual Harassment (POSH) Act, 2013 mandates that every company develop anti-sexual harassment policy for its staff. Despite this many workforces are abstained from its rights under the POSH Act, due to poor enforceability. This legitimately contributes to the rise in occurrences of sexual harassment cases despite a dedicated legislation which ought to have been preventing sexual harassment. The Sexual Harassment of Women at Workplace (Prevention, Prohibition and Redressal) Act, 2013 (POSH Act) was a result of a long and laborious struggle of several women's rights groups. It was the only solace that Bhanwari devi could draw as she never got justice for what she went through in the line of her duty. This research article discusses the Act and its shortcomings, and proposes concrete improvements to make it more effective in combating workplace sexual harassment. The swift evolution of Virtual Reality (VR) technology has created significant opportunities across various industries, particularly in marketing and advertising. This research investigates the application of VR in advertising to understand how immersive experiences can improve consumer engagement, foster emotional connections, and increase purchase intentions. It assesses both the advantages and challenges of VR advertisements from the viewpoint of consumers.The study identifies key factors that affect customer adoption, including perceived interactivity, personalization, and the realism of the experience. It also addresses concerns such as high development costs, limited availability of VR devices, and potential health risks. Data was gathered through a structured questionnaire distributed via Google Forms and analyzed using percentage analysis and Likert scale techniques. The research is bolstered by a thorough literature review that examines the strategic use of VR in marketing and its effects on consumer behavior. Ultimately, the findings enhance the understanding of how VR can be effectively incorporated into advertising strategies, providing valuable insights for marketers, developers, and businesses aiming to gain a competitive advantage in the digital landscape.

Nomophobia, or no mobile phone phobia, is "the fear of being out of mobile phone contact". It is considered as a modern age phobia resulting from the interactions between people and ICTs and is used to refer to feelings and anxiety and/or discomfort caused by being out of reach of a smartphone. Objectives 1. To assess the prevalence and associated factors of nomophobia among undergraduate students at Narayan Nursing College. 2. To determine association of prevalence and associated factors of nomophobia with selected demographic variables among undergraduate students at Narayan Nursing College. Methodology The present study was a cross-sectional descriptive analytic study, recruit the 230-study participant by the using of convenient sampling technique. The data analysis is based on the objectives and hypothesis. Result: Shows that out of the taken 230 samples, total 229(99.56%) are having nomophobia in which 55(23.913%) are having mild nomophobia, 128(55.652) are having moderate nomophobia, 46(20%) are having severe nomophobia i.e. most of the students are moderately nomophobic. The findings also reveal that there is association of prevalence and associated factors of nomophobia with selected socio demographic variables (Duration of using smartphone per day) with p value 0.000 and the Fisher exact value is 22.169 by using SPSS, the p value for this study is 0.05. Abstract This study explores how impulse buying is influenced by consumer psychology and the strategies used by e-commerce platforms during flash sales. These sales, often driven by limited-time offers, discounts, and countdown timers plays a significant role in encouraging spontaneous purchases. The research is employed by both the primary and secondary data. Data analysis was conducted using various methods including analysis, graphical representation, and categorical interpretation. The interpretation highlights how factors like countdown timers, promotional alerts, and limited availability prompt impulsive behavior. The findings highlight how important it is to understand the psychological factors that influence online shoppers during flash sales. The study also suggests that online businesses should follow ethical marketing methods to help customers make more thoughtful and informed buying decisions. This research adds useful knowledge to the areas of consumer behavior, online shopping strategies.

In the rapidly evolving field of electronics and embedded systems, the need for compact, intelligent, and efficient workstations is greater than ever. An AI-Integrated Workstation that combines essential hardware tools with intelligent software capabilities to streamline the prototyping and debugging process for electronics engineers and hobbyists. The proposed mini hardware setup includes a soldering station, a regulated power supply, and a high-resolution camera, all interfaced with a laptop running custom-built AI-powered software. Key features of the software include automatic resistor value prediction using computer vision and color code analysis, real-time viewing and interpretation of PCB Gerber files, and design rule check (DRC) validation to identify layout errors before fabrication. By integrating hardware with AI-based functionalities, the workstation enhances accuracy, reduces human error, and accelerates the overall workflow in electronics development environments. The paper explores the system architecture, implementation details, and potential applications in educational, industrial, and maker spaces.

The increasing demand for sustainable and energy-efficient solutions has driven the development of innovative systems that harness renewable energy sources. This project, titled "Solar-BasedRotatingSignBoard," aims to design and implement an ecofriendly, self-sustaining rotating sign board powered by solar energy. The system utilizes a 12V 10W solar panel, a 12V battery, a solar charge controller, 12V LED strips, a 10 RPM DC gear motor, motor clamps, and a welded metal frame. The sign board is designed to display digital banner prints on both sides, making it suitable for advertising, informational displays, or public announcements. The primary objective of this project is to create a cost-effective, low-maintenance, and energy-efficient rotating sign board that operates independently of the grid. The 12V 10W solar panel captures sunlight and converts it into electrical energy, which is stored in a 12V battery via a solar charge controller. The charge controller ensures optimal charging and prevents overcharging or deep discharging of the battery, thereby enhancing its lifespan. The stored energy powers the 10 RPM DC gear motor, which rotates the sign board, and the 12V LED strips, which illuminate the display for enhanced visibility during low-light conditions. The mechanical assembly consists of a welded metal frame that provides structural stability and supports the rotating mechanism. The DC gear motor is securely mounted using motor clamps, and the sign board is attached to the motor shaft. The rotation speed of 10 RPM ensures smooth and consistent movement, making the display visually appealing. The digital banner prints are affixed to both sides of the sign board, allowing for dual-sided visibility. The entire system is controlled by an on/off switch, and the components are assembled using screws, nuts, and bolts for easy maintenance and durability. This project demonstrates the integration of solar energy with electromechanical systems to create a sustainable and functional solution. The use of renewable energy reduces operational costs and minimizes the carbon footprint, making it an environmentally friendly alternative to conventional sign boards. The system is designed to be portable and can be deployed in various locations, including remote areas with limited access to electricity. In conclusion, the Solar-BasedRotatingSignBoard project showcases the potential of solar energy in powering innovative and practical applications. It highlights the importance of renewable energy in addressing modern challenges and provides a scalable model for future developments in sustainable technology. This project not only serves as an effective advertising tool but also contributes to the global transition toward clean energy solutions.

The integration of voice control technology in assistive devices is a significant advancement for enhancing the independence and quality of life for individuals with mobility impairments. This paper presents the design and implementation of a voice-controlled wheelchair utilizing the ESP (Espressif Systems) microcontroller platform. The system leverages voice recognition capabilities to allow users to operate the wheelchair with spoken commands, thereby reducing the need for physical interaction with traditional controls. The proposed solution employs the ESP32 microcontroller, known for its versatility and connectivity options, as the central processing unit for the voice control system. A voice recognition module is interfaced with the ESP32 to process and interpret voice commands, which are then translated into control signals for the wheelchair's movement and functionality. The design incorporates safety features such as obstacle detection and emergency stop functions to ensure reliable and secure operation. This voice-controlled wheelchair system aims to provide a more intuitive and accessible means of navigation for users, particularly those with severe physical disabilities. The paper discusses the technical implementation, including the hardware integration, software algorithms for voice recognition, and the communication protocols between the ESP32 and the wheelchair's motor control units. Additionally, user testing and performance evaluation are presented to assess the effectiveness and user experience of the system. The results demonstrate that the voice-controlled wheelchair offers a viable alternative to conventional joystick-based controls, with improved ease of use and greater autonomy for the user.

This paper presents a Python-based investment model for multi-asset portfolio management using dynamic data visualization. The model integrates a wide range of financial instruments--such as stocks, mutual funds, and cryptocurrencies--and leverages Modern Portfolio Theory (MPT) to identify optimal asset allocations based on historical performance, volatility, and correlation. With the use of Python libraries like Plotly, Seaborne, and Matplotlib, the system visualizes risk-return trade-offs, asset correlation heat-maps, and portfolio diversification structures. These visuals not only aid investor comprehension but also support better decision-making in asset selection and re-balancing. The study demonstrates how visualization-driven insights can significantly enhance portfolio optimization, reduce risk exposure, and improve return consistency
